This is probably a stupid question, but...

I recently got a few external hard drives for video editing that have Firewire 800 ports on the back. I have a G5 that has Firewire 800 capability so I thought there would be no problem.

The trouble I'm having in that it seems like the Firewire port on the back of my Mac is male and would require a female cable to be plugged into it. The cables that came with my hard drive are male on both ends. I've searched all over fore a Firewire 800 cable that is female on one end or looks like it would plug into the back of my Mac but I can only find male cables.

Any ideas?
 
I figured it out!

It looked like it was a male connector on the back of my Mac because apparently the inside of a Firewire cable broke off inside it. Since I haven't had anything that was Firewire 800 before it must have shipped from the factory this way.

I took a pair of needlenose plyers and pulled out the little black piece of plastic and it is working.
